Java

Solo disponible en BuenasTareas
  • Páginas : 3 (633 palabras )
  • Descarga(s) : 0
  • Publicado : 17 de noviembre de 2011
Leer documento completo
Vista previa del texto
InFoRmaTiCa
FUNCIONES
[pic]UpCase
Esta pequeña pero eficiente función nos permite pasar a mayúsculas el carácter dado como parámetro; ejemplo:
Program funcion_upcase;
var
caracter : char;begin
Carácter:=readkey;{Se lee cualquier tecla}
Carácter:=upcase(Carcater);{Si esta en minúscula, lo pasa a mayúscula}
End.
 
  [pic] Length
Esta nos sirve para obtener la longitud de unacadena, longitud es la cantidad de caracteres que contiene la cadena, es como coger un flexómetro y tomar la medida de cualquier objeto; Ejemplo:
Program funcion_length;
var
cadena : string;
begincadena := 'Este es el tutorial de programación de turbo pascal';
writeln ('la longitud de la cadena: ', length (cadena));
end.
[pic]Concat
Esta trabaja de manera similar al operador +, la suma delas cadenas no deberá sobrepasar la longitud que la variable, a la cual se asignará dicha suma; Ejemplo:
Program concatena_cadenas;
Uses crt;
Var
Hombre, Mujer: string[20];
Enlace:string[3];Matrimonio:string[40];
Begin
Clrscr;
Hombre:= 'ADAN';
Mujer:= 'EVA';
Enlace:=' Y ';
Matrimonio:= concat(Hombre, enlace, Mujer);
Writeln('Esposo : ',Hombre);
Writeln('Mujer : ',Mujer);
Writeln('Ycon el uso del operador +, yo los declaro: ',Matrimonio);
Readln;
End.
[pic]Pos
Pos nos sirve para localizar una determinada cadena dentro de otra, en otras palabras para verificar si unacadena es subcadena de otra segunda.
Los parámetros que requiere son: la cadena que se buscará y la cadena donde se buscará la primera:
Pos (Cadena1, Cadena2);
Cuando encuentra la cadena la funcióndevuelve su posición inicial, en caso de que no la encuentre devuelve el valor de 0.
Ejemplo:
Program Encuentra_posiciones;
Uses crt;
Var
Hombre, Mujer: string[20];
Enlace:string[3];Matrimonio:string[40];
Begin
Clrscr;
Hombre:= 'ADAN';
Mujer:= 'EVA';
Enlace:=' Y ';
Matrimonio:= concat(Hombre, enlace, Mujer);
Writeln(Pos('ADAN', Matrimonio);
Writeln(Pos('EVA', Matrimonio);
Readln;...
tracking img